Happy Hump Day CK Family! Today we’re highlighting our HDMI to DVI-D Cable w/ Latched Gold Plated Connectors.

This cable connects DVI devices to HDMI devices going both ways. Used for DVD, satellite receivers, LCD, projectors, plasma and HDTVs. HDMI to DVI-D cables provide an interface between any HDMI-enabled audio/video source, such as a set-top box, DVD player, and A/V receiver and an audio and/or video monitor or projector.

Happy Monday! Today let’s dive a little more into the Cisco 10GBase-LR SFP Module.

The Cisco 10GBase-LR SFP+ transceiver module was designed for long-range data transmission and supports data transfer over a distance of 10 kilometers (6.2 miles) using single-mode fiber. This transceiver module transfers data at a rate of 10 Gigabits per second and is an ideal option for connectivity needs in large data centers, enterprise wiring closets, large campuses, and Metro Area Networks. OM1 Multimode Fiber Patch Cables with duplex LC to ST connectors support up to 1 Gbps over short distances (275m) and up to 100 Mbps over long distances (2,000m). These durable cables ensure reliable performance with UPC polish zirconia connectors, making them ideal for data centers and telecom networks. TIA-604 (FOCIS) and RoHS compliant.

With CablesAndKits, you can adapt to almost anything. This DB25 to RJ45 adapter can be used to connect a standard RJ45 to RJ45 rollover Console cable from your Cisco device to an external modem for remote management. By connecting the DB25 male side of this adapter to your modem you are left with a female RJ45 connection to connect one end of the male RJ45 console cable. Why do all this? When you connect the other RJ45 end of your console cable to the console port of your Cisco device you get remote management ability! Yep, we’ve got you covered.
